
Don't "wait and see" when it comes to Oracle
The "wait and see" strategy is common and exactly what Oracle is hoping customer's will do with their Sun investment. While people are hoping the Oracle purchase of Sun will be a good thing, history tells a different story. Customers need to be pro-active because a wait and see attitude will only put them in a situation where they are captive to Oracle's pricing. Oracle bought BEA and within six months increased the prices 47%. Sun customers can expect the same future as Oracle moves Sun from a negative $500M profit company to a "$1.5B profit engine in year one".
In order to prepare yourself for the price increases and lower support you should talk to other hardware vendors now to be in a better position after the acquisition.
Increases in license costs and maintenance fees along with the discontinuation of products are in the short term of Sun customers.
